"Inc." is an abbreviation of "incorporated," and both the abbreviation and the full word mean that a company's business structure is a legal corporation. A corporation or "inc." is an entirely separate entity from its owners and shareholders. This is an important legal distinction since an incorporated ...

Web“To incorporate” means to include something into something larger. For this reason, we often use “into” as we move something from one place to another. The other meaning of “to incorporate” is to legally make a company into a corporation.
